Features & Benefits

  • Single-copy clone growth ensures clone stability
  • Inducible high-copy amplification for high DNA yield
  • Ideal for cloning of unstable inserts and cDNAs encoding toxic proteins
  • Lower risk of mutated clones
  • Better representation of libraries

Description

Up to ~25% more cDNA clones can be obtained in a library if the cDNA clones are present in the host cell at only about one copy per cell. This is presumably due to lower detrimental effects on host cell metabolism and lower toxicity of expressed clone sequences and gene products.

The CopyControl cDNA, Gene, and PCR Cloning Kits provide a rapid method for cloning any blunt-end DNA fragments at single-copy number, with the capability to induce to high-copy numbers as needed.

The CopyControl pCC1 (Blunt) Vector provided in the kits contains both the E. coli F-factor single-copy origin of replication (oriII) and an inducible high-copy oriV. Replication does not occur using the oriV unless and until the trfA gene in the chromosome of TransforMax™ EPI300™ cells (which is under the control of a tightly regulated promoter) is induced.

Thus, CopyControl cDNA, PCR, or gene clones can be grown at single copy to ensure insert stability and successful cloning of sequences that are toxic to the host cell. Then, any desired clone can be induced up to 200 copies per cell for high yields of DNA for all downstream applications.
